Please select the default memory of Xiaomi

The first and most important thing to do to make this change is to insert the memory card into the removable tray of your phone. Next, you need to unlock your smartphone, check if the notification shows an error telling you to fix the problem, and format the SD memory.

  • Go to your mobile settings and click on the About Phone section.
  • Here you will see a wide square where you can select your storage.
  • Once inside, you need to slide to the point where it says Storage Settings.

Here you will come across all the options you can choose from where to save your photos, themes, and galleries. This will place MIUI 12 options in the tray. This includes photos taken with a mobile camera in the first case. When it comes to themes, it refers to the various customizations that can take up a lot of space on mobile, and finally, the gallery refers to WhatsApp images, downloaded images, or videos that are shared in different ways.

This allows you to keep the phone’s memory reserved for applications and systems, resulting in faster and longer response times. The more capacity your card has, the more resources you can save. Be aware of the capacity your card occupies, as, at some point when the card is completely full, everything else you want to save goes to the phone’s internal memory. Elements of Settings> Device Information> Storage.
